]> granicus.if.org Git - libatomic_ops/commitdiff
Travis CI: Test also 32-bit builds with --disable-atomic-intrinsics
authorIvan Maidanski <ivmai@mail.ru>
Thu, 5 Oct 2017 22:59:55 +0000 (01:59 +0300)
committerIvan Maidanski <ivmai@mail.ru>
Fri, 13 Oct 2017 07:17:21 +0000 (10:17 +0300)
.travis.yml

index 0903fd0489b495829571b66d231b351f025c3e14..5ee2f8e9ee737989ee5597828343570ff79150b2 100644 (file)
@@ -49,6 +49,15 @@ matrix:
     env:
     - CFLAGS_EXTRA="-m32 -march=native"
     - CONF_OPTIONS="--enable-assertions"
+  - os: linux
+    addons:
+      apt:
+        packages:
+        - gcc-multilib
+    compiler: clang
+    env:
+    - CFLAGS_EXTRA="-m32 -march=native"
+    - CONF_OPTIONS="--disable-atomic-intrinsics"
   - os: linux
     addons:
       apt:
@@ -58,6 +67,15 @@ matrix:
     env:
     - CFLAGS_EXTRA="-m32 -march=native"
     - CONF_OPTIONS="--enable-assertions"
+  - os: linux
+    addons:
+      apt:
+        packages:
+        - gcc-multilib
+    compiler: gcc
+    env:
+    - CFLAGS_EXTRA="-m32 -march=native"
+    - CONF_OPTIONS="--disable-atomic-intrinsics"
   - os: osx
     env:
     - CFLAGS_EXTRA="-m32 -march=native -D _FORTIFY_SOURCE=2"